Lamin Keitas Hope is a non-profit organization recognized by the IRS as section 501 (c)(3) organization located in Charlotte North Carolina. Lamin Keitas Hope was established in November 2019 and led by Dodou Keita and Fatou Jobe Keita. The organization is named after their son Lamin Keita, who was diagnosed with Spina Bifida at 18 weeks of pregnancy. This family has experienced first-hand the demands, difficulties, and challenges of living with, and managing a child with Spina Bifida.​

Lamin Keita's Hope has two separate missions based on chapter locations, one in the United States and the other in Sub-Saharan Africa.
